(10 Dec 2000) French/Nat

Voting opened slowly on Sunday in legislative elections in Ivory Coast, where an opposition boycott and fears of violence kept many people at home.

In some cities in the opposition-dominated north, voting had not begun by early afternoon, officials said, and it was unclear whether the elections would occur at all in some towns in the region.

The wife of President Laurent Gbagbo was one of the first to vote in the coastal city of Abidjan, the nation's commercial capital.

She was followed later by her husband, surrounded by bodyguards.

Lines were short in most of the city's neighbourhoods by midday and often non-existent in strongholds of the opposition Rally of the Republicans, whose leader, Alassane Dramane Ouattara, was excluded from the vote by the Supreme Court.

The court ruled he was ineligible because of doubts about his nationality.

Ouattara insists both he and his parents are Ivorian.

Overnight, party militants had clashed with paramilitary police in the working class suburb of Abobo, an enclave of Rally supporters, leaving four people injured

Ivory Coast, once renowned in the region for its calm and prosperity, has been wracked by turmoil since the military seized power nearly a year ago in a coup.

Bloody street violence, sparked by Ouattara's exclusion, shook Abidjan just a few days ago, leaving at least 20 people dead in clashes.

While outwardly political, the problems reflects deeper ethnic, religious and geographic divides.

Ouattara's support comes mainly from ethnic groups in Ivory Coast's largely Muslim north while Gbagbo's government is mostly composed of southern Christians.

Ouattara also has broad support among Ivory Coast's large immigrant community - which some estimates put as high as 40 percent of the population - many of them from Burkina Faso, Mali and Guinea.
